Subject: Crossword feed cutover — what on-call needs

Hi team,

Ahead of Thursday's cutover, the Gridlark puzzle generator will serve partner feeds from the new endpoint. Rate limits and grid-format versions are unchanged; only the auth header differs. If overnight generation stalls, restart the feed worker before escalating. For verification calls against the new endpoint, use the credential below.

login token, kawef-fadug: eyJhbGciOiJIUzI1NiIsInR5cCI6IkpXVCJ9.eyJzdWIiOiIvgannpIn0.Zx3AfanE

Finance Review Summary — Churn in the Selwyn Pilot Programme

For heads of department: churn in the Selwyn pilot reached 11% in month three, above the 8% threshold set at approval. Exit interviews point to onboarding friction rather than pricing. Remediation costs are modest and funded from the existing pilot budget. Strategic implications are set out in the confidential note appended below.

internal memo for tajep-hafog: Headcount on the Quenath team goes from 7 to 80 by the end of April. Gross margin on Quenath came in at 20 percent against a plan of 20 percent.

**Ticket OPS-madeup: dedup service eating alerts again**

Heads up for folks new to Quellbird — if the alert deduplicator boots without its HMAC credential, it doesn't crash, it just treats every incoming alert fingerprint as unique and pages everyone at 3am. That's what happened on the staging box. Fix is simple: the staging env file is missing one line. Append the missing entry right here.

env line for fajop-taguf: VAULT_KEY20=82a8caa7b14c704c3638

FACILITIES TICKET — Priority: Medium
Location: Quiet Room, Floor 9, Brindle Tower
Raised by: Workplace team

Quiet room 9Q has been left unlocked overnight twice this week and the booking screen is offline. Please check the door closer and reconnect the panel. Until fixed, access is restricted to staff who reserve through the Workplace team; do not prop the door. Maintenance visiting today will need entry before the panel is live, so use the override code below.

staff pass of baweg-bawep = bdg-AIU-1